int frekvence;
int perioda;
void setup() {
pinMode(2, OUTPUT);
}
void loop() {
for(int i = 1; i <= 20; i++) { //Zpomalování
Prepocet(i);
Blik(2, perioda);
}
}
void Prepocet(int frekvence) { //Přepočet Frekvence na Periodu
perioda = 1000 / frekvence;
}
void Blik(int pin, int ms) { //Funkce jednoho bliknutí
digitalWrite(pin, HIGH);
delay(ms / 2);
digitalWrite(pin, LOW);
delay(ms / 2);
}